Germany - Export of Jute and Other Textile Bast Fibres Tow and Waste Including Yarn Waste, Garnetted Stock
Since 2014, Germany Export of Jute and Other Textile Bast Fibres Tow and Waste Including Yarn Waste, Garnetted Stock was down by 14.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 11 among other countries in Export of Jute and Other Textile Bast Fibres Tow and Waste Including Yarn Waste, Garnetted Stock with $180,122.21. Germany is overtaken by United Kingdom, which was number 10 with $210,572.99 and is followed by Portugal at $151,320.91. Kenya topped the ranking with $11,412,633 in 2018, an increase of 31.6% versus 2017. Bangladesh, Belgium and Tanzania resp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Indonesia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+287.1% per year, while Nepal was the worst growing country at -77% per year.
